With Hermes, you’re paying for the brand and the band, that’s it. Apple likely partnered with them still to keep the whole ‘fashion statement’ with the Apple Watch, but by far is not a huge seller simply because of the price point as you mentioned. Most will opt for the aluminum model, just because its the entry-level model, and they *all* offer the same technology/WatchOS with the Series 4. (Although the Hermes Apple Watch does get a custom watch face, but certainly nothing to consider for a purchase price of that caliber.)
